Astroscale Clears Design Milestone for Satellite Removal Mission in 2025
Astroscale’s British subsidiary has completed the critical design review (CDR) for its satellite servicer under the End-of-Life Services by Astroscale-Multiple (ELSA-M) program, the company said Tuesday. Space Systems Command Awards $1.2B Contract to BAE for Epoch 2 Missile Tracking Satellites
Space Systems Command (SSC) has awarded a $1.2 billion contract for 10 Epoch 2 space vehicles for the U.S. Space Force’s (USSF) Resilient Missile Warning Tracking (MWT) architecture in Medium Earth Orbit (MEO) to BAE Systems’ Space and Mission Systems on May 29, 2025, through a firm fixed price Other Transaction Authority (OTA) agreement. Reflect Orbital Selected to Advance Satellite-Based Sunlight Redirection Technology
Reflect Orbital announces it has been selected by AFWERX for a Phase II SBIR contract in the amount of $1.25 million focused on its sunlight-on-demand satellite reflector technology to address the most pressing challenges in the Department of the Air Force (DAF).
